Janet
Goodwin - President |
|
Janet has a
long association with the Centre, both as a Volunteer
and a teacher. She is a carer by profession, and an
experienced fundraiser for the Centre. Janet has served
on the Committee of Management for seven years. For four
of those years she has held the position of President.
Janet is retiring as President this year and we thank
her for her service. |

Ken White -
Vice President |
| |
Ken has been
described as a ‘Jack of All Trades”, having had many
careers in his life, but the past few years has seen him
combine his love for music with teaching young people in
VCAL. Ken is a well-known and acclaimed musician whose
involvement in community work over the last thirty years
has seen him receive a State Government award for his
services. |
|
Ken has been
a member of the Committee for over six years and has
held several executive positions. He has a Certificate
IV in Workplace Training and Assessment. |

Kathleen
Cameron - Secretary |
| |
Kathy was
previously a founding member of the Toolangi
Neighbourhood House and now she facilitates our
Beginners Tennis group and occasional workshops - all as
a volunteer.
Kathy would like to encourage other people to join the
Committee of Management, “to see first-hand what a
dynamic organisation the Healesville Living and Learning
Centre is”. |
|
Kathy has
been a committee member for over four years. This is her
first year as Secretary. |

Kevin Morcombe - Public Officer
and Treasurer |
| |
Kevin is a
retired Primary School Principal with over five years of
service on the Committee of Management. In addition to
giving his time on the Committee, Kevin volunteers his
assistance to maintain the Centre gardens and to support
the Op-Shop with transportation. |

Sharolyn Devitt -
Ordinary Member |
| |
Sharolyn
began her association with the Centre as a horticulture
student and then volunteered to maintain the garden.
This role saw her supervising other volunteers. She has
taken advantage of the many professional development
opportunities that the Centre offers it’s Committee
members, and has completed a Certificate II in Retail
Supervision. |
|
Sharolyn has
served on the Committee of Management for fourteen
years, many of those as Secretary. She has also managed
the East End Opportunity Shop for the last seven years. |

Jane Jones - Ordinary Member |
| |
Jane Jones
came “home” seven years ago and settled in Healesville.
After having been a translator, English teacher and
editor in The Netherlands, she became involved in retail
and loves it. Her induction into the Committee of
Management of the Healesville Living and Learning Centre
provided her with an opportunity to give a little back
to a community in which she is very happy. |
|
Jane has been
a member of the Committee of Management for eighteen
months. |

Denise Casey - Ordinary Member
|
|
Denise has
many years experience serving on community Committee’s
of Management in the City of Manningham. She came to
Healesville in 1998 to open a B&B, worked with the
Tourism Association Committee for seven years and in
1999 joined the patchwork and quilting group at
Healesville Living and Learning Centre.
|
|
Denise was
invited to join the Committee in October 2009 and is
enjoying learning about Living and Learning Centres and
how they contribute to their communities. |

Marjie Endacott - Ordinary Member
|
|
Marjie was a
qualified ladies hairdresser, and later, a floor lady in
the clothing manufacturing industry before she came to
the Living and Learning Centre twenty years ago. She
became the volunteer leader of the Fitness Walking
Group, and she continues to run the group to this day.
Marjie estimates having led her walkers over a distance
approaching ten thousand kilometres since the group
started. In 2002 she was made a Life Member of the
Centre, and in 2009 she joined the Committee of
Management. |
|
Marjie is
married with two children and five grandchildren. |
